Overview
When we search for information, browse news or social media online, we may think that the content we see is objective, comprehensive and diverse, reflecting various viewpoints and facts of the real world. However, this may not be entirely true. In fact, the content we see is likely filtered and customized, showing only the information that matches our existing interests, preferences and beliefs, while ignoring those that differ from or oppose ours. This is called a filter bubble.

How does a filter bubble work?
A filter bubble is a phenomenon in which our views, beliefs and preferences influence the information we encounter online. This is because many online platforms analyze our search history, browsing records, click behavior, geographic location, age, gender, and other information to infer our interests, needs, and preferences. Then, algorithms select and arrange content based on this information to improve its relevance and attractiveness. When we browse social media, algorithms display different feeds and ads based on our follows, likes, and comments. Thus, algorithms create a personalized online space for us that contains information relevant to us while filtering out information that provides different or opposing perspectives. This is how a filter bubble works.
Advantages of a filter bubble
① Efficiency improvement
A filter bubble helps us quickly find information that interests us without wasting time on irrelevant or unimportant content.
② Meeting demands
A filter bubble allows us to see more information that meets our needs and expectations, thus increasing our satisfaction and loyalty.
③ Enhanced confidence
A filter bubble enables us to see more information that supports or validates our viewpoints and beliefs, thereby enhancing our confidence and self-esteem.
Disadvantages of a filter bubble
① Narrowed perspective
A filter bubble makes us only see information that matches our views, interests, and preferences, while ignoring information that differs from or opposes ours. Thus, we lose opportunities to understand other viewpoints, cultures, and backgrounds, as well as opportunities to learn new knowledge and skills. We may become narrow-minded, biased, and self-righteous, unable to accept or understand different opinions and ideas.
② Reduced diversity
A filter bubble exposes us only to people and groups who are similar or close to us, while separating us from those who are different or distant from us. Thus, we lose opportunities to interact and communicate with diverse people and society, as well as opportunities to discover new things and innovative thinking. We may become isolated, exclusive, and conservative, unable to establish or maintain broad interpersonal relationships and social connections.
③ Distorted reality
A filter bubble makes us only see information that matches our expectations, beliefs, and emotions while ignoring information that is discordant or challenging. Thus, we lose attention and evaluation of facts, evidence, and logic, as well as objective and true understanding of ourselves, others, and the environment. We may become unreal, biased, and blind, unable to correctly analyze or solve problems and conflicts.
How to break a filter bubble
A filter bubble may cause us to miss some important information, reduce our thought diversity and creativity, and even affect our democratic participation and social cohesion. Therefore, we need to take some measures to avoid or break the filter bubble and expose ourselves to a more diverse and authentic online world. Here are some feasible methods:
① Actively search for and discover information
We should not passively accept the content pushed by the platform but actively search for and discover different sources of information, especially those that provide different or opposing viewpoints. This can help us broaden our horizons, increase our knowledge base, and develop critical and diverse thinking.
② Critically evaluate content
We should not trust or blindly follow the content presented to us by the platform but critically evaluate the credibility, effectiveness, and value of the content. We should check the source, author, purpose, evidence, logic, and whether the content contains biases, misrepresentations, or manipulations. This can help us distinguish truth from falsehood, improve our media literacy and information literacy.
③ Disable personalization settings
We can try to disable or reduce the platform's personalization settings, such as clearing browsing history, search history, cache, cookies, or using different devices, browsers, or accounts to access the network. This can reduce the platform's algorithmic intervention in us and enable us to see more diverse and neutral content.
④ Use privacy browsing and VPN tools
We can use private browsing or incognito mode to access the network, which can avoid the platform collecting and utilizing our personal data to personalize content. We can also use VPN tools to change our IP address and geographic location, which can avoid the platform filtering and adjusting content based on our location.
